Growing an Herb Garden

For an easy and rewarding indoor gardening project, consider growing an herb garden. Herbs are simple to grow, require minimal upkeep and can be used for a range of culinary and medicinal purposes. All you need are some small containers and potting soil.

Choose herbs that are easy to grow and maintenance-free, such as mint, oregano, thyme, basil, chives, and sage. Place the herbs in sunny spots near a window and water them regularly.

You can use them for a variety of dishes or even for preparing teas and tinctures. Growing an herb garden is a fun and easy way to bring nature into your house and enjoy the benefits of fresh, natural herbs.

Plant a Jungle Garden

For a truly unique indoor gardening project, why not try planting a jungle garden? If you want to add some color and fun to your home, this is the perfect project for you.

You’ll need plenty of plants, of course, but you can also get creative and decorate the space with jungle-themed items such as rock formations, twigs, and even artificial animals! You can combine various species of plants to create a lush, exotic garden that is sure to be an eye-catcher. When it comes to selecting plants for your jungle garden, you have plenty of options.

Consider selecting foliage and flowers in complementary shades to create a vibrant look. There are also plenty of plants that thrive in humid, warm environments, such as ferns, ivy, and orchids.

If you want to add a bit of drama to your jungle garden, look for plants with large, dramatic leaves. Just make sure you know what your plants need in terms of light and water requirements, as this will determine how successful your jungle garden will be.

Take your time and have fun with your jungle garden. Don’t be intimidated by all the plants and decorations you could add, as you can always add more as your project progresses.

Be sure to move the plants around to find the best combination and spacing, and don’t forget to enjoy the end result. With a bit of creativity and effort, you can create a unique and stunning jungle garden that will be the talk of the town!

Create an Indoor Fairy Garden

Creating an indoor fairy garden is a fun and rewarding project for you and your family. With some imagination and a few supplies, you can create a magical little oasis right in your own home. Start by picking a spot that gets plenty of natural light.

You’ll also want to gather some soil, rocks, and plants of your choice. You can also add miniature figurines, like fairies or gnomes, to give it a magical touch.

Once everything is in place, you can add a few twinkle lights to make it even more whimsical. Care for your garden just like you would any other indoor plant, and enjoy the beauty of it all season long.

When creating an indoor fairy garden, the possibilities are endless.

You can make it as big or small as you like and use any type of plants or decorations you like. Don’t be afraid to get creative and let your imagination go wild.
